Edward (Ned) FOLEY

FOLEY, Edward

Service Number: 416254
Enlisted: 28 April 1941
Last Rank: Flying Officer
Last Unit: No. 25 Squadron (RAAF)
Born: Adelaide, South Australia , 24 February 1921
Home Town: Largs Bay, Port Adelaide Enfield, South Australia
Schooling: Not yet discovered
Occupation: Salesman
Died: Adelaide South Australia , 28 October 1983, aged 62 years, cause of death not yet discovered
Cemetery: Cheltenham Cemetery, South Australia

World War 2 Service

28 Apr 1941: Enlisted Royal Australian Air Force, 416254
3 Jan 1943: Involvement Royal Australian Air Force, Flight Sergeant, 416254, No. 9 Squadron (RAAF), Air War SW Pacific 1941-45
11 Sep 1943: Involvement Royal Australian Air Force, Warrant Officer, 416254, Radar Stations (RAAF), Air War SW Pacific 1941-45
24 Mar 1945: Involvement Royal Australian Air Force, Flying Officer, 416254, No. 25 Squadron (RAAF), Air War SW Pacific 1941-45
16 May 1946: Discharged

Biography contributed by Lucy Griffiths

Edward 'Ned' Foley served in the Royal Australian Air Force from the 28th of April 1941 until the 16th of May 1946. Before enlisting, he was a Junior Salesman. He lived on 56 Hargrave Street, Largs Bay, South Australia and was 20 years old and 2 months when he enlisted and was a Roman Catholic.
